Welcome. The Furrowlink gateway ingests telemetry from field equipment — tractors, seeders, and irrigation rigs — over a store-and-forward protocol tolerant of patchy rural connectivity. When reviewing code, pay close attention to the deduplication window: devices replay buffered readings after reconnecting, and double-counting skews the agronomy dashboards. Local development runs against the Haybarn simulator, which emits realistic device streams. To let your local gateway register with the staging fleet registry, use the key below.

API key for hadup-kahof: vxb2-7s

## Fix audio drift in Hallwright guide app

Fixes stuttering playback reported by visitors at the Verrow Gallery exhibit. Root cause: buffer underruns on older devices when switching tracks near beacons. Support team: tell users to update; no settings changes needed on their end. This PR enlarges the prefetch buffer and adds a beacon debounce. The tuned values are listed here.

tuning table, fajop-hafog:
WEIGHTS = {
    "soriel": 277,
    "belael": 101,
}

Night-shift staff: Floor 4 of the Tellhaven Building opens this week. After 21:00, access is via the rear stairwell only; the lifts are locked out overnight during the settling period. Complete a walk-through of the new floor once per shift and log it. The stairwell keypad accepts the code below.

badge for yahop-fawep: bdg-XBKXI-68071